I appreciate your enthusiasm Taichii, but this information isn't particularly relevant. The issue isn't that we don't know how to expand the ISO, the difficult part is finding all the ASM code that points to different parts of the ISO to read data. Even then, Melonhead (may he rest in peace) actually found a way to add in a lot more sprites. But it is very difficult and tedious.
